The Dockers Super Bowl 2010 commercial is titled "Men Without Pants." It is Dockers' first television commercial to appear during the Super Bowl broadcast since 2002.

The Dockers Super Bowl "Men Without Pants" ad makes a statement about modern masculinity, or lack thereof says Dockers.
The anti-anthem commercial dramatizes the ridiculous behavior of a group of men not wearing pants. These proud but childish men march through a field with purpose while singing "I Wear No Pants" and are interrupted with a notice to mankind: "Calling all Men - it’s time to Wear the Pants." You can watch a very short preview of the Dockers Super Bowl commercial on the Dockers site.

The Dockers Super Bowl commercial could be entertaining, but I am not sure if it will make it as one of the funniest Super Bowl ads of 2010.
